English: An example of what appear to be survey markers found in Fort Tryon Park in Upper Manhattan along many of the pathways. The metal arrow is embedded in a cement block, and there may be some writing on it (although the marks may also be scratches). The markers I've found have all been right at the side of a pathway, so they may have been used to lay out the paths when the park was being built. The arrows do not point to the same place on the compass.
